WebAboutTranscript. The cell wall surrounds the plant cell, providing both structure and protection. Plant cell walls are made up mostly of cellulose, and also include hemicellulose and pectin. Plant cells connect directly to one another via tunnels in their cell walls called plasmodesmata. Web11 de jul. de 2024 · While some eukaryotic cells have cell walls, such as those in plants and fungi, almost all prokaryotic cells have them, and they are chemically distinct from those of eukaryotes.The walls give the organism stability, protection and its overall shape. The walls of bacteria consist of substances called peptidoglycans. WebProkaryotic and eukaryotic cells make up prokaryotes and eukaryotes, respectively. Prokaryotes are always unicellular, while eukaryotes are often multi-celled organisms. Additionally, eukaryotic cells are more than 100 to 10,000 times larger than prokaryotic cells and are much more complex. The DNA in eukaryotes is stored within the nucleus ...
